About the Role
TransUnion is hiring a Product Manager to lead its core identity platform, focusing on identity resolution, data quality, and system performance. The role requires 5-8+ years of product management experience with data-intensive systems.

Impact You'll Make
- We are hiring a Product Manager to lead our company’s core identity platform. You will own the critical capability of identifying individuals accurately and building consumer profiles over time.
- You are accountable for continuously improving the quality, performance, and business value of this data platform, with a focus on identity related capabilities such as search, match, and profile management.
- This role has priority setting authority for the platform, aligning to global standards and enterprise governance.
- Own the roadmap and continuous improvement of identity capabilities by defining and prioritize end to end lifecycle enhancements on data quality, linkage accuracy, system performance, and downstream business outcomes.
- Drive measurable performance improvements by establishing and managing KPIs/OKRs and performance targets (e.g., algorithm quality and accuracy), and build proactive monitoring, alerting, and investigation routines. Pay Range
- The expected pay range for this position is CAD 110,000 CAD 160,000 annually.
Workplace Type
- This is a hybrid position and involves regular performance of job responsibilities virtually as well as in person at an assigned TU office location for a minimum of two days a week.
